Why Your Dog Has Bad Breath And How To Prevent It

From time to time our canines run up while panting, ready to get right in our face and we nearly pass out from their bad breath.

Actually many canines experience smelly breath occasionally. Bad breath in dogs is caused by a variety of causes and here are some solutions to the issue along with remedies to freshen that bad doggy breath.

Initially one must cross off any underlying health issue at fault.

After that look into the condition of the dog’s teeth to be sure they are clean, free of cavities or decay which has bacteria and can result in the dogs bad breath.

Usually bad breath in dogs is because of the germs and plaque building up on their teeth, however, sometimes a visit to the vet may be in order to be sure there’s nothing else wrong internally.

Canines that chew on things may experience a reduced level of foul smelling breath as chewing is helpful in cleaning the dogs teeth.

In case the dogs bad breath is bothering you too much, consider giving some breath biscuits or chewies that are intended for good breath.

Adding parsley to the dog food can also help fight bad breath naturally.

Make your own toothpaste for dogs using a little baking soda, beef flavoring and water and give the dogs teeth a good brushing now and then for better smelling breath.

Alternately, look into other breath freshening products for dogs which are now available in pet stores to help.

Another natural way to prevent a dog’s bad breath is to add a little coconut oil to its’ daily food . It contains antibacterial and antifungal properties to fight off the stinky smell.
